2012/2/21 Hiroshi Shimamoto <h-shimamoto@ct.jp.nec.com>: > (2012/02/20 22:30), Peter Zijlstra wrote: >> On Thu, 2012-02-16 at 14:52 +0900, Hiroshi Shimamoto wrote: >>> From: Hiroshi Shimamoto <h-shimamoto@ct.jp.nec.com> >>> >>> Current the initial SCHED_RR timeslice of init_task is HZ, which means >>> 1s, and is not same as the default SCHED_RR timeslice DEF_TIMESLICE. >>> >>> Change that initial timeslice to the DEF_TIMESLICE. >>> >>> Signed-off-by: Hiroshi Shimamoto <h-shimamoto@ct.jp.nec.com> >> >> No real objection, should we take the opportunity to rename to >> RR_TIMESLICE or somesuch? >> > > sounds reasonable.
